What is inequality in cities?

Urban inequality reflects the choices of more and less skilled people to live together in particular areas. City-level skill inequality can explain about one-third of the variation in city-level income inequality, while skill inequality is itself explained by historical schooling patterns and immigration.

Why are inequalities increasing in cities?

As city housing markets become more expensive, households on lower and moderate incomes spend an increasing proportion of their incomes on housing. The number of locations where they can live in the city becomes smaller, especially when certain pockets show agglomerations of super-rich.

What are the effects of global cities in our lives?

‘They bring economies of scale, develop markets, create jobs and encourage new economic activities to flourish. As economies move from primary activities such as farming, fishing and mining to industrial production and then on to services, the role of cities in the global economy increases with each transition.

What are the negative effects of global cities?

Poor air and water quality, insufficient water availability, waste-disposal problems, and high energy consumption are exacerbated by the increasing population density and demands of urban environments. Strong city planning will be essential in managing these and other difficulties as the world’s urban areas swell.
